    I have a new project. I would classify it under #PLC, even though it is #hardwired.

    It's about an exhaust control system for two workbenches in an explosion-protected area.

    Basically, it's a series of safety chains to ensure that the machines only run when the exhaust fan is operating. Both workbenches will be monitored by an airflow sensor, which must be routed through a zener barrier.

    Here is an automated CNC milling machine (photo from the back). As this machine fetches the material itself, it is set once and then continues to run on its own in the dark. It's just stupid when the program is finished or there is an error and nobody notices. So what to do? We put a stack light on it and connect it to the controller.
